Foliar nutritional quality and possum browsing in the Tararua Mountain Range, New Zealand

We collected foliage samples from two transects in the Tararua Mountain Range, New Zealand. We assessed possum browsing intensity on the sampled trees and performed nutritional analysis of the samples. The data support the article: Windley et al., 2016. Foliar nutritional quality explains patchy browsing damage caused by an invasive mammal. PLOS ONE (http://dx.plos.org/10.1371/journal.pone.0155216).
